日期:2014-05-16  浏览次数:20602 次

linux菜鸟询问
linux中(我用的是虚拟机),在安装一个包之前,我必须要挂载一个东西,那么这个挂载到底是为了什么呢?提供一个映射么?因为安装的包貌似都是在*/Server目录下,求大侠指点!!!

------解决方案--------------------
这是linux的特点,在linux里设备是以文件的形式加载到linux的文件系统中。根据你的描述,似乎是要安ISO镜像里的系统包。当插入U盘或光盘,要想读写里面的内容,首先linux要识别到设备(U盘、光盘),然后将设备挂载到你的工作目录里,这样就可在挂载目录里看到设备里的内容。
在命令行下这些操作需手动进行,而在图形里会自动完成。这和虚拟机无关,一个设备可以同时挂载到多个位置。我认为挂载不能简单的认为是一个映射(因为还有软、硬链接)。
既然初学,我推荐看一下鸟哥的书,也有链接 http://linux.vbird.org/
还有一点,我不是大侠,解释的不是很清楚,还需自己去学习理解。
祝你好运!

------解决方案--------------------
涉及到文件系统
挂载到某个结点以后,可以把它当成一种特定文件系统的可访问设备
用户不用操心内部的实现。

另外 “必须要挂载一个东西” 这个楼主说的具体是什么东西?